Transaction 7573e681ab75c1668dcc60255585be2b289dbb843c0e5dfe295e73026cbbde63

1 Input
2 Outputs
  • 7573e681ab75c1668dcc60255585be2b289dbb843c0e5dfe295e73026cbbde63:0
  • value  1173930
    address  3PnJvzaa2zxxZ4cvrsgYtPbgXDZ7JexztL
  • 7573e681ab75c1668dcc60255585be2b289dbb843c0e5dfe295e73026cbbde63:1
  • value  281770
    address  1MicCCXs2j5EMyHAPfMEhSuzUBSC53Sszj